Diverse Key Applications of Basic Chromium Sulfate

Leather Tanning

In Leather Tanning, Basic Chromium Sulfate is indispensable, forming stable complexes with collagen fibers to improve leather's strength, suppleness, and overall longevity, a key concern for any chrome tanning agent manufacturer.

Textile Dyeing

As a Textile Dyeing Auxiliary, BCS provides superior color fastness and brilliance, making it a go-to solution for textile manufacturers aiming for high-quality, vibrant fabrics.

Water Treatment

BCS's properties make it an effective Water Treatment Chemical, used to coagulate and remove pollutants from industrial wastewater, supporting environmental compliance and resource management.
